    Adrien Broner Names Gervonta Davis As Boxing’s Best Fighter: “He’s Got Everything”

    “Tank [is the best fighter in the world]. Everything that them boys [other fighters] got, he got,” Broner told FightHype.

    “But the s**t he [Davis] got, [they don’t have].”

    Davis has not fought since March 2025, when he retained his WBA lightweight title with a controversial majority draw against Lamont Roach Jr. The result sparked debate among fans, with many believing Roach had done enough to hand Davis the first loss of his professional career.

    Since then, Davis has remained inactive while his future in the sport has been the subject of continued speculation. The WBA eventually moved him to champion-in-recess status after an extended absence from competition.

    Despite the inactivity, Davis remains one of boxing’s biggest attractions and one of the sport’s most recognizable stars. The Baltimore native owns a record of 30-0-1 with 28 knockouts and has captured world titles in three weight classes.

    A return to the ring could be approaching. Negotiations are reportedly underway for a WBA lightweight title fight between Davis and mandatory challenger Floyd Schofield Jr., with the sides targeting a date between mid-September and early October.
